Fundamentals and Protocols
The fundamentals of a smart home lie in the selection of the right protocols. Each protocol, such as Zigbee or Thread, has unique characteristics that influence the interoperability and efficiency of the system. Understanding these differences is crucial for successful automation.
Zigbee: the low consumption option
Zigbee stands out for its low energy consumption, making it ideal for devices like smart bulbs and plugs. In tests we’ve conducted, we found it can connect up to 50 devices on a single network, enabling extensive automation.
Thread: advanced connectivity
On the other hand, Thread offers a mesh topology that enhances connectivity between devices, ensuring that communication is fast and reliable. In locations where the Wi-Fi signal may be weak, Thread acts as a network booster, maintaining the functionality of all connected devices.

Performance in the Real World
The real-world performance of a smart home can differ significantly from what is expected in lab tests. Factors such as latency, privacy, and local stability play a crucial role in the overall user experience. Understanding these aspects is essential to effectively choose and implement devices.
Latency: how fast do your devices respond?
Latency refers to the time it takes for a device to execute a command. In our tests, we verified that devices operating under Zigbee exhibited faster response times compared to those based on Wi-Fi. This is crucial, especially in automations where immediacy is important.
Privacy: protecting your data
Privacy is a central issue in using smart technologies. Many users fear that their data may be accessible to third parties. Using a local hub with devices operating on Zigbee or Thread can increase security, as it limits reliance on external servers and protects personal information from being transmitted to the cloud.
Local stability: the key to a functional home
The stability of the network is essential to maintaining the operation of a smart home. During our tests, systems operating under a mesh protocol like Thread showed greater resilience to network drops. This means that in a home with many connected devices, the system remains more solid and functional.

Frequently Asked Questions about Smart Home and Remote Work
How do I know if my devices are compatible with each other?
Compatibility depends on the protocol used. Make sure your devices are interoperable, especially if they use standards like Zigbee or Thread. Check the manufacturer’s documentation to ensure.
Is it possible to integrate devices from different brands?
Yes, as long as they are compatible with the same protocol. Automation platforms like Home Assistant allow integration of various brands, making it easier to create a cohesive ecosystem.
What challenges might I face when setting up my smart home?
Common challenges include network connectivity, device compatibility, and security configuration. It is advisable to create a plan before purchasing devices to avoid issues.
Do the devices need to be always connected to the internet?
Not necessarily. Many devices can operate locally through a smart hub that does not require an internet connection once they are configured.
What should I do if a device is not responding correctly?
First, check the device connection and restart it. If the problem persists, verify the configuration within the app and consult the manufacturer’s technical support.
How can I increase the security of my smart home network?
Implement a separate network for your smart devices, use strong passwords, and change default settings. Additionally, keeping the firmware updated is essential for security.
